Haaland set for Dortmund?

By Football Italia staff

Serie A target Erling Braut Haaland has reportedly landed in Germany to enter negotiations with Borussia Dortmund.

The local newspaper Ruhr Nachrichten claims the RB Salzburg striker travelled with agent Mino Raiola and were picked up by representatives of the Bundesliga club.

Ahead of the match against Liverpool in the Champions League, his father and former Leeds United player Alf-Inge Haaland told Norwegian TV2 that they were “quite relaxed” about his future.

“If he continues to play like he does now, we know he will move at one point or another,” he explained.

“But we are quite relaxed. It’s about finding the club that fits him best, where he will play a lot.

The 19-year-old has courted a lot of attention after scoring eight goals in just six Champions League matches this season, adding to his 16 in 14 Austrian Bundesliga games.

Napoli and Juventus have both been linked with Haaland, and Bild recently revealed he had a release clause of just €20m.

Neither his father nor RB Salzburg have commented on the Ruhr Nachrichten report.
